การติดตั้งแพคเกจ Cygwin จากบรรทัดคำสั่ง [ซ้ำกัน]


46

ซ้ำเป็นไปได้: การ
อัพเกรดและติดตั้งแพคเกจผ่านบรรทัดคำสั่ง cygwin?

ฉันกำลังมองหาวิธี "yum" -link เพื่อติดตั้งแพคเกจ Cygwin เพิ่มเติมจากบรรทัดคำสั่ง สมมติว่าฉันต้องการเพิ่มแพ็คเกจ "Math / bc" จากนั้นฉันก็อยากจะทำมันโดยใช้คำสั่งเดียวใน:

yum install bc

ขณะนี้วิธีเดียวที่ฉันพบว่าติดตั้งแพ็กเกจใหม่คือการค้นหาและเรียกใช้ไฟล์การติดตั้ง SETUP.EXE แล้วเลื่อนไปที่แพ็คเกจที่เกี่ยวข้องเพิ่มมัน ฯลฯ มันค่อนข้างยุ่งยากดังนั้นฉันแน่ใจว่ามันฉลาดกว่า วิธีบรรทัดคำสั่งเพื่อเพิ่มแพคเกจเพิ่มเติม


1
นี่คือการหลอกลวงและถูกถามเมื่อวานนี้: superuser.com/questions/40545/…
innaM

@innaM - รายการที่ซ้ำกันทั้งหมดระบุ Cygwin จำเป็นต้องให้ผู้จัดการแพคเกจ ผู้ใช้ที่ไม่สงสัยเช่นฉันจะรับและได้รับการติดตั้งแล้ว ผมคิดว่าในปัจจุบันเท่านั้น Unix และ Linux distro โดยไม่ต้องหนึ่ง ...
jww

คำตอบ:


67
lynx -source rawgit.com/transcode-open/apt-cyg/master/apt-cyg > apt-cyg
install apt-cyg /bin
apt-cyg install bc

5
ดี (แน่นอนคุณจะไม่สามารถติดตั้งได้ด้วยวิธีนี้ - หรือ chmod หรือ mv :) การติดตั้งนี้จะขึ้นต่อกันหรือไม่ สิ่งนี้มีผลกระทบอะไรต่อการใช้การตั้งค่าในภายหลังเช่น "ไดเรกทอรีแพ็คเกจภายในเครื่อง" ของคุณ ฯลฯ
Chris Noe

1
ทางเลือกอื่นถ้าไม่ได้ติดตั้ง wget หรือ curl?
Erik Allik

2
นี่ช่างยอดเยี่ยมมากฉันได้ตามหาชีวิตของฉันมาตลอด
ardiyu07

1
@chovy: คุณได้รับ wget บนเครื่องโดยเรียกใช้การตั้งค่าอีกครั้งและเลือก wget
doublehelix

1
@jeremytwfortune - "มันยากแค่ไหนที่จะรันการตั้งค่าอีกครั้ง?" - นั่นเป็นคำถาม UX ที่ดีมาก sudo <pkg mgr> install <package>เป็นขั้นตอนเดียวและกระบวนการเสร็จสมบูรณ์ ฉันลบการติดตั้งหลังจากการติดตั้ง (การตั้งค่าเสร็จสมบูรณ์) ดังนั้นฉันต้องดาวน์โหลดอีกครั้งคลิกผ่านหน้าจอค้นหาเลือกคลิกผ่านหน้าจอเพิ่มเติม นั่นคือประมาณหกขั้นตอน จากมุมมองของ UX คุณคิดว่าอะไรดีกว่ากัน?
jww
โดยการใช้ไซต์ของเรา หมายความว่าคุณได้อ่านและทำความเข้าใจนโยบายคุกกี้และนโยบายความเป็นส่วนตัวของเราแล้ว
Licensed under cc by-sa 3.0 with attribution required.